Understanding Dubai’s Climate and Its Impact on Hair:
Dubai’s climate is characterized by extreme heat for most of the year, with temperatures often soaring above 40°C. The intense sun, dry air, and dust can put stress on the scalp and newly transplanted hair follicles. These conditions can potentially interfere with healing, hair growth, and overall hair health if not managed properly.

Essential Tips to Protect Transplant Results in Dubai:
Avoid Sun Exposure During Healing:
The sun’s UV rays are especially harsh in Dubai. For at least the first few weeks after the procedure:
Avoid going outdoors during peak sunlight hours (10 a.m. to 4 p.m.)
Wear a loose-fitting, breathable hat if you must go out
Avoid direct sunlight on the scalp even after healing, as UV damage can weaken hair follicles
Hydration Is Key:
The dry desert air can dehydrate your scalp, making it harder for new hair to thrive. Maintain hydration by:
Drinking plenty of water daily
Using a scalp moisturizer approved for post-transplant care
Installing a humidifier at home to maintain scalp moisture
Gentle Hair Washing Routine:
The way you clean your scalp can make a big difference in how well your transplant results hold up:
Use sulfate-free, mild shampoos designed for sensitive scalps
Wash gently with lukewarm water
Pat your hair dry with a soft towel instead of rubbing
Be Cautious with Physical Activity:
Sweating in the heat can lead to clogged pores or scalp irritation. After your hair transplant:
Avoid vigorous exercise for at least 10–14 days
Rinse your scalp gently after sweating
Keep your scalp clean and dry to prevent bacterial buildup

FAQs on Hair Transplant Aftercare in Dubai:
Can I swim after my hair transplant?
Avoid swimming in pools or the sea for at least two weeks post-transplant. Chlorine and saltwater can irritate healing follicles.
How long should I avoid sun exposure after a transplant?
Avoid direct sunlight on your scalp for at least a month. Continue using sun protection beyond that period.
Is hair shedding normal after a transplant?
Yes, initial shedding is expected. It usually occurs within the first month and is part of the hair regrowth cycle.
Will dust and sand in the air affect my transplant?
Yes, exposure to dust can clog follicles or cause irritation. Wearing a breathable hat can help protect your scalp.
Can I use hair care products after my transplant?
You should avoid gels, sprays, or styling products for at least a few weeks. After that, only use gentle, non-irritating products.
